Eugene Skeef FRSA
Eugene is a South African percussionist, composer,
poet, educationalist and animateur who has been living
in London since 1980. Eugene is active on the international
new music scene and brings his extensive experience, as
an advisor, to the Contemporary Music Network, a department
of the Arts Council of England (ACE). He also acts as
an assessor for the ACE and London Arts. Through his imaginative
leadership as artistic director Eugene facilitates international
cultural and educational activities. He has offered exiled
South African artists and other marginalised communities
tours at venues throughout Britain. Eugene is at the forefront
of contemporary music, collaborating with innovative artists
like Anthony Tidd, Brian Eno, Bheki Mseleku, Tunde Jegede
and Eddie Parker. He is also researching for a book on
the healing properties of drumming.
Eugene has worked in education for many years through
schools, prisons and orchestras including the London Philharmonic
Orchestra (LPO), London Sinfonietta, National Youth Orchestra
and Royal Scottish National Orchestra (RSNO) running workshops
based on a self-developed technique using animated breath,
voice, movement and rhythm.
